Özet
AIM: To investigate the healing process after severe corneal epithelial damage in rats treated with mesenchymal stem cells (MSCs) cultured with or without keratinocyte growth factor (KGF -2) and autologous serum (AS) on amniotic membrane (AM). Many patients are blind and devastated by severe ocular surface diseases due to limbal stem cell deficiency. Bone marrow -derived MSCs are potential sources for cell - based tissue engineering to repair or replace the corneal tissue, having the potential to differentiate to epithelial cells.
